MDOT and MHP Encourage Safety for Football Season Travel and Labor Day Weekend

MDOT and MHP Promote Safe Travel for Labor Day Weekend and Football Season

JACKSON, Miss. — As the Labor Day holiday coincides with the start of the college football season, both events are expected to significantly increase traffic. To ensure safety for those traveling to games or enjoying a final summer getaway, the Mississippi Highway Patrol (MHP) and the Mississippi Department of Transportation (MDOT) are urging drivers to exercise caution.

Key Points:

  • MHP Safety Enforcement: The MHP will launch its holiday safety enforcement period starting Friday and will continue through Labor Day. Troopers will be actively monitoring for impaired driving, distracted driving, and speeding, with safety checkpoints set up across the state.
  • Past Statistics: Last year, MHP recorded nearly 160 crashes during the Labor Day enforcement period, including three fatal incidents. Over 600 citations were issued, with around 90 arrests for driving under the influence.
  • MDOT’s Road to Game Day Initiative: MDOT’s new initiative aims to provide strategies for safe travel during the football season. The free MDOT Traffic App allows drivers to check live traffic conditions, view traffic cameras, and receive alerts for collisions or construction delays.
  • Safety Tips: MDOT emphasizes the importance of following traffic laws, slowing down in work zones, and always wearing seat belts.

By adhering to these safety guidelines, travelers can help ensure a safe and enjoyable experience during the holiday weekend and throughout the football season.
